Cozen O’Connor Earns Client Recognition in 2016 Chambers USA Rankings

Friday, May 27, 2016

PHILADELPHIA, May 27, 2016 – Chambers USA recognized 41 Cozen O’Connor lawyers as leaders in their respective fields; 12 attorneys were recognized nationally and 11 were ranked in the top band. Stanley Sher (Transportation) was named “Senior Statesman.”

In addition to the individual lawyer rankings, Chambers USA recognized 12 of Cozen O’Connor’s practice areas, including Dispute Resolution: InsurerTransportation (Shipping: Finance)Transportation (Shipping: Regulatory)Transportation: (Aviation: Regulatory), Government RelationsInsuranceConstructionCorporate/M&A & Private EquityLabor & Employment (Illinois, Texas and Pennsylvania), Litigation: General Commercial, Healthcare and Real Estate.

The annual rankings are based on client and peer references, as well as information gathered from Chambers’ own independent research. Awarded both nationally and regionally, the rankings are based on qualities including technical legal ability, professional conduct, and client service.

Cozen O’Connor clients praised our firm as “competitive, fair, timely and transparent” and that our lawyers are “the first person I call for a calm and levelheaded consideration of the issues” and have “very good issue-spotting skills and peripheral vision as to how issues relate.”

The firm is pleased to note that its Transportation & Trade Practice Group was recognized in Band 1 nationwide, the highest of the publication's categories, and the Real Estate group was recognized in Band 2. In addition, a number of individuals ranked Band 1, including: Joseph Bright, member of our Tax Group, Susan Eisenberg, member of our Labor & Employment Department, Marc Fink, member of the firm’s Transportation & Trade group, Mark Gallant, co-chair of the Health Care Practice Group, Fred Jacoby, vice chairman of the firm and former chair of the Business Litigation Department, Jeff Lawrence, chair of the Transportation & Trade Practice Group, Bernard Nash, co-chair of the firm’s State Attorneys General Practice GroupRobert Silverman and Thomas Witt, members of the firm’s Real Estate Practice Group, and Labor & Employment attorneys Joe Tilson, chair of the Labor & Employment department, and Marty Wickliff.

New to the rankings are Joseph Bright, David Loh, a member of the firm's Transportation & Trade Practice Group, and Jeff Weil, co-chair of the firm's Litigation Department and chair of the firm's Commercial Litigation Practice Group.

About Cozen O’Connor

Established in 1970 and ranked among the top 100 law firms in America, Cozen O’Connor has more than 850 attorneys who help clients manage risk and make better business decisions. The firm counsels clients on their most sophisticated legal matters in all areas of the law, including litigation, corporate and regulatory law. Representing a broad array of leading global corporations and middle market companies, Cozen O’Connor services its clients’ needs through 26 offices across two continents.
